Leaflet leverages OpenStreetMap data and adds HTML5/CSS3 visualizations and interactivity on top to ensure everything is responsive and mobile ready. Its extensive plugin repository lets you add heatmaps , masks and animated markers. Leaflet is open source JavaScript library designed for creating interactive mobile-friendly maps and ships at only 33kb. This Javascript...

Survey of the Best Online Mapping Tools for Web Developers: The Roadmap to Roadmaps
It is safe to say that Leaflet was born as a reaction to OpenLayers’ bloat, clutter and complexity. Vladimir Agafonkin was asked to build a wrapper around OpenLayers, but he instead created a simple and lightweight OpenLayers alternative, and in May 2011 Leaflet was born. Vladimir focused on simplicity, performance and usability for this online map tool. The core library...
